Title
NCL-4E26C4 Post-Medieval barrel/padlock key
Description
English: Cast copper alloy barrel lock. The object is an undecorated cylinder with a diameter of 12.98mm, with a head that is a rounded, upside-down triangle. The key hole is sub-rectangular, running most of the length of the cylinder.
Depicted place (County of findspot) Lincolnshire
Date between 1600 and 1800

The Portable Antiquities Scheme (PAS) is a voluntary programme run by the United Kingdom government to record the increasing numbers of small finds of archaeological interest found by members of the public. The scheme started in 1997 and now covers most of England and Wales. Finds are published at https://finds.org.uk
